Four IMEG projects earn 2026 PCI Design Awards
Four IMEG projects have earned 2026 Precast/Prestressed Concrete Institute (PCI) Awards.
921 Howard | San Francisco, CA
This 18-story, 100% affordable, energy-efficient housing development in San Francisco earned the Harry H. Edwards Industry Advancement Award and Multi-Family Building, a special category award. IMEG provided structural engineering design for the project.
Drosdick Hall | Villanova, PA
The expansion of Drosdick Hall added 20 lab spaces and other modern amenities to the Villanova University College of Engineering. The project won the Higher Education/University Building category. IMEG was the Engineer of Record for the project.
Huntington Bank Tower| Detroit, MI
This 21-story mixed-use office building with parking built in a tight urban space won the Mixed-Use Building category. IMEG was the Engineer of Record for the project.
Springdale Green Parking Garage | Austin, TX
Springdale Green Parking Garage, a 2,300-space parking garage with ground floor retail space earned Honorable Mention in the All-Precast Concrete Parking Structure category. IMEG was the Engineer of Record for the project.
